Used to make a polite formal request, similar to 'I would appreciate it if.'
“I would be grateful if you could confirm receipt of this email.”
“I would be grateful if the team could review my application again.”
Use this phrase in CELPIP Writing Task 1 to vary your requests instead of repeating 'I would appreciate it if' throughout the email, since examiners notice repetitive phrasing. It fits naturally in the closing paragraph of a formal request or complaint email.
Synonyms: I would appreciate it if, it would be helpful if, I'd be thankful if
